Subject: Crossword feed cutover — what on-call needs

Hi team,

Ahead of Thursday's cutover, the Gridlark puzzle generator will serve partner feeds from the new endpoint. Rate limits and grid-format versions are unchanged; only the auth header differs. If overnight generation stalls, restart the feed worker before escalating. For verification calls against the new endpoint, use the credential below.

login token, kawef-fadug: eyJhbGciOiJIUzI1NiIsInR5cCI6IkpXVCJ9.eyJzdWIiOiIvgannpIn0.Zx3AfanE

## Support

The Moonpull tide-table widget is maintained by the Coastal Tools squad and reviewed at the weekly eng sync. Before filing an issue, verify that the station dataset is current — stale harmonic constants cause most reported discrepancies. Include the station slug, the rendered date range, and a screenshot of the offset. For anything affecting published predictions, treat it as urgent and contact the maintainers.

escalation mailbox, yahif-kahop: norax.aldion.quenath@ordinhq.example

Present: Dept heads. Chair: M. Oakes.

1. Sole reliance on Trellick Polymers for casing resin flagged as critical risk. Lead times slipped twice this quarter.
2. Procurement to shortlist two second-source suppliers by month-end; Hadley Coatings and Brimworth Materials named as candidates.
3. Quality to define qualification protocol within two weeks.
4. No supplier contact until legal clears NDAs.

Next review in three weeks. The strategic rationale for dual sourcing is summarised in the confidential note below.

management briefing: Project Zorix slips by six weeks because of the audit delay.